Refund & Returns Policy
At OneClickMart, customer satisfaction is our top priority. We strive to deliver quality products at your doorstep. However, if you receive a product that is damaged, defective, or incorrect, we are here to help.
Returns Eligibility
You may request a return or replacement if:
The product received is damaged
The product is defective
You received a wrong item
The return request must be initiated within 24 hours of delivery.
Items Not Eligible for Return
Due to hygiene and safety reasons, the following items are non-returnable:
Used products
Personal care items
Innerwear, cosmetics, or perishable goods
Items damaged due to misuse or mishandling by the customer
Return Process
Contact our customer support within 24 hours of receiving your order.
Share order number, issue details, and clear images/video of the product.
Once approved, our team will arrange a pickup or guide you on the next steps.
Refund Policy (COD Orders)
Since all orders are Cash on Delivery, cash refunds are not applicable.
In case of an approved return, we offer:
Replacement of the same product, or
Store credit/voucher (if replacement is not available)
Order Cancellation
Orders can only be canceled before dispatch.
Once the order is shipped, cancellation is not possible.
Important Notes
Returned items must be unused, unwashed, and in original packaging.
OneClickMart reserves the right to reject returns that do not meet the policy conditions.
Delivery charges are non-refundable unless the return is due to our error.
